Why Are Advanced Materials Crucial for the Aerospace and Defense Industry?
The aerospace and defense industries are at the forefront of technological innovation, and advanced materials play a pivotal role in driving performance, safety, and efficiency. From aircraft and spacecraft to military vehicles and defense systems, materials used in this sector must withstand extreme conditions, including high temperatures, pressure, and mechanical stress, while maintaining lightweight properties. Titanium alloys, carbon composites, and advanced ceramics are among the most sought-after materials, valued for their strength-to-weight ratio, durability, and resistance to corrosion. As the demand for fuel-efficient aircraft rises, lightweight materials are becoming indispensable, reducing operational costs and carbon footprints. Technological advancements are reshaping the landscape of aerospace and defense materials, enabling manufacturers to push the boundaries of performance. Additive manufacturing, or 3D printing, has revolutionized material fabrication, allowing for the creation of complex geometries and reducing waste. Nanotechnology is playing a transformative role, enhancing the strength, thermal resistance, and conductivity of materials at a molecular level. Smart materials, capable of self-healing or responding to environmental stimuli, are emerging as a game-changer in both aerospace and defense applications. Furthermore, advancements in material testing and simulation technologies are enabling engineers to assess material performance under simulated conditions, accelerating innovation and reducing development timelines. Several trends are influencing the aerospace and defense materials market, reflecting evolving industry priorities. The shift towards electric and hybrid aircraft is driving demand for advanced materials that support battery efficiency and lightweight construction. The rise of unmanned aerial vehicles (UAVs) and drones has created a niche market for specialized materials that combine lightweight properties with high durability. Environmental concerns are also shaping material selection, with increased focus on recyclability and the use of sustainable raw materials. In defense, the growing adoption of stealth technology is fueling demand for radar-absorbing materials and coatings that enhance operational security. The growth in the aerospace and defense materials market is driven by several factors, including increasing investments in modernizing defense infrastructure and the rising demand for next-generation aircraft. Technological advancements, such as additive manufacturing and nanotechnology, are enabling the development of high-performance materials tailored to specific applications. The rapid expansion of commercial aviation in emerging economies is also boosting the demand for lightweight, fuel-efficient aircraft materials. Additionally, the growing emphasis on sustainability in aerospace and defense is encouraging the adoption of environmentally friendly materials and production methods. Rising geopolitical tensions and defense budgets are further driving demand for advanced materials in military applications, including armor, weapon systems, and surveillance equipment.
